This idea has been brought up by App-Hounds, the developers of the new iOS app, Sports-Hound. The app is compatible with iPhone, iPod touch and iPad and requires iOS 5.1 or an updated version. As the core idea goes, the app includes a no. of sports websites mostly visited in the world, listed on its homepage. You can tap any one of them to open one with the list out at the bottom for easy access.

The app includes most of the popular names such as YAHOO SPORTS, BLEACHER REPORT, SI.COM, YARDBARKER, SPORTING NEWS, DEADSPIN.COM, THE SPORTS NETWORK, SKY SPORTS, etc. However, you can add your own websites as well not listed in the app which you mostly consider for updates and news. Just tap the add button and enter the URL of the website. The app also offers an option to share a page link on Facebook and Twitter or you can mail them with just one touch. This way, you can share any important news just moments after it is published.

The interface of the app is very intuitive with all the control buttons perfectly fitting the design and within the screen space available. The app offers both regular as well as full screen modes. Also, you can customize your default homepage and select just any webpage you like. You can easily swipe between the different sources and access all of them readily. The app is available for $1.99 in the App Store. We won’t say it is less than expected, but it completely fits the pricing slot.

We liked the app and would recommend it to any sports lover. It is a must have app.

Pros: good concept, popular websites pre-included ability to add new websites, customizable homepage and intuitive interface, share your links on Facebook, Twitter or mail them.

Cons: needs some more modification to differentiate it from bookmarks.
